Modern readers should not make a moral judgment of the events in the saga. The sagas are based on events, stories, and tales from the early medieval period – a time with starkly different morals, norms, and values. The defining concept of many Viking societies was honor. Web28 feb. 2024 · The Poetic Edda. The Poetic Edda, also known as the Elder Edda, is a collection of stories first written down about a thousand years ago. This translation, by Henry Adams Bellows, includes tales of a number of gods and goddesses, heroes and monsters, kings and warrior women.
